Following the expiration of the tenure in office of the immediate past National Working Committee of the Labour Party headed by Julius Abure, the Board of Trustees (BOT) of the Labour Party has stepped in to steer the affairs of the Labour Party.

Labour Party’s BOT Chairman, S.O.Z. Ejiofor in a statement said the takeover was in line with the Party’s Constitution and a step to avoid any leadership vacuum.

He said the party’s BOT is already in consultation with major stakeholders in the party and would soon communicate the processes for the conduct of an all-inclusive and expansive National Convention.
